5 compliance obligations

What this Act requires

Sections that create concrete duties on businesses or carry penalties. Procedural and definitional sections are folded into the “Browse other sections” expander at the bottom of each group. Click any section title to read the source text on legislation.gov.uk.

s.012

Making of returns

  • Submit IPT returns to HMRC by the monthly deadline
s.016

Records

  • Keep insurance premium tax records for six years
s.019

Payments in respect of credit

  • Claim insurance premium tax credit in writing if registration cancelled
s.028

Tax to be accounted for on cessation

  • Account for and pay outstanding insurance premium tax on cessation of scheme or cancellation
s.039

Interest on reimbursements

  • Pay interest to customers when refunding recovered insurance premium tax
